We do notice people and the way that they dress....and I don't think it is in a judgmental way...just in observation. When we get dressed each morning we have to make decisions...about what to wear. Some can just scoot in their closet and put on the closest thing....while others take more time to choose. But depending on where we are going and what is planned for our day...and who we are going to see or be hanging out with...we do make choices accordingly.
...and carefully.

I have had the opportunity to have several speaking engagements and I think one of my greatest insecurities has been not so much what I am going to say...becasue God has taught me to speak from my heart...but I am going to wear...ok don't laugh...I know some of you have felt the same way and asked the same question...but last year as I was getting ready for one of those times, I was pondering in my closet...and decided to ask God what he thought I should wear... I know that might sound "out there" but I have conversations with God all day about all kinds of things...Now you are waiting to hear what he said...aren't you. Well he did respond...not in the audio voice that is clearly heard but through my consciousness...becasue when I ask him for an answer...I totally expect Him to answer...and I expected him to say wear your blue jacket...or your pink jacket...but instead this is what I got:

"As long as you go wrapped in prayer, filled with MY Holy Spirit and shielded by MY love...nothing else matters..."

It was a one of those little moment lessons...but it is one I continue to carry.
For I of course was trying to bring God down to my level...and God continues to encourage me to think on HIs. Life is not about what we see so much as who we are. If we are wrapped in prayer....and if we are filled with His Holy Spirit and if we are shielded by His love then that is what people see. Everything else is secondary. Do I want people to see me or to see the God who lives within me.

My little grandchildren are darling...and for those of you who have them...you would say the same...though they are precious in their outer wear it is their love that radiates...their innocence...their curiosity...and your relationship with them that matters. So the next time you are wondering what to wear...and you want ot be looking good...just let the God who lives within you be the one that others see when they look at you...wrap up in prayer..and let God's love radiate from you.

God brings it all back to himself...whatever it is we ask of Him...he turns the spotlight back from us to HIM. For God is the one with all the answers...and all the answers stem from His love, His power, His wisdom, His strength and His authority....and oh His grace.

Colossians 3:12
Therefore, as God's chosen people, holy and dearly loved, clothe yourselves with compassion, kindness, humility, gentleness and patience.

Dear Lord, Help me to remember when I go to get dressed each morning to wrap up in prayer...and be filled with your Holy Spirit and be shielded by your love. And if people glance my way...let them see you reflected in me. Amen .
